Recognizing SMILE Eye Surgical Treatment



When considering SMILE Eye Surgery, it is necessary to understand the treatment and its advantages. SMILE, which represents Little Laceration Lenticule Removal, is a minimally intrusive laser eye surgery that fixes typical vision issues like myopia (nearsightedness).

During the procedure, your eye cosmetic surgeon will certainly utilize a femtosecond laser to produce a little laceration in your cornea. Via this laceration, a tiny disc of cells called a lenticule is eliminated, reshaping the cornea and correcting your vision.

Benefits and drawbacks of SMILE



Considering SMILE Eye Surgery for vision modification includes various benefits and prospective disadvantages.

One of the primary pros of SMILE is its minimally intrusive nature, as it includes a tiny laceration and usually causes fast recovery times. The treatment is also known for creating very little pain and completely dry eye signs post-surgery contrasted to other vision correction techniques. Furthermore, SMILE has actually been shown to offer outstanding aesthetic outcomes, with many individuals accomplishing 20/20 vision or much better.

On the other hand, a potential disadvantage of SMILE is that it may not be suitable for people with serious refractive mistakes, as the treatment variety is somewhat restricted contrasted to LASIK. One more consideration is that the knowing contour for specialists executing SMILE can influence the accessibility of seasoned service providers in certain areas.

Identifying Qualification for SMILE



To determine if you're qualified for SMILE eye surgical procedure, your optometrist will perform a thorough analysis of your eye health and wellness and vision demands. During this examination, factors such as the stability of your vision prescription, the thickness of your cornea, and the general wellness of your eyes will certainly be examined.

Usually, candidates for SMILE are over 22 years of ages, have a stable vision prescription for at the very least a year, and have healthy corneas without conditions like keratoconus.




Your optometrist will also consider your general eye health, any type of existing eye problems, and your way of living requires to establish if SMILE is the best option for you. It's important to interact any kind of certain visual needs or concerns you may have throughout this assessment to ensure that the therapy aligns with your assumptions.

If you aren't qualified for SMILE, your optometrist may suggest alternate vision adjustment options that far better suit your private demands and eye wellness standing.
